R41 DGJ is a 1997 Subaru Impreza in Blue with a 1,994cc petrol engine. This vehicle has been through 15 MOT tests with a personal pass rate of 66.7%.
Across all 1997 Subaru Impreza models, the average MOT pass rate is 70.2% with a typical mileage of 106,850 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Subaru Impreza f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 28,062 recorded failures. If you're considering buying R41 DGJ, it's worth having these areas checked by a mechanic before committing.
The Subaru Impreza typically stays on UK roads for around 33 years. At 29 years old, this Subaru Impreza is approaching the upper end of the typical lifespan for this model.
